    Most of Pacquiao's connects in that first fight came in the first two rounds. Getting accustomed to the type of speed with the angles Pacquiao uses isn't a simple thing even for a fighter of Marquez' caliber.
    Took Marquez a couple of rounds to decipher the angles and the distance to which Pacquiao's leg speed covers ground.
    Once Marquez deciphered that, the Marquez school of boxing was in session.

    In Erik Morales' own words, he studied the way Marquez went about fighting Pacquiao and used that as a blueprint to beat Pacquiao.

    ......as for the one judge who scored the 1st round 10-7, what about the one judge who ludicrously scored 7 rounds to Pacquiao in that fight????
    That's a lot more absurd than a scoring the first round 10-7 for Pacquiao.
